Merged revisions 182281 via svnmerge from
authorDavid Vossel <dvossel@digium.com>
Mon, 16 Mar 2009 17:49:58 +0000 (17:49 +0000)
committerDavid Vossel <dvossel@digium.com>
Mon, 16 Mar 2009 17:49:58 +0000 (17:49 +0000)
commit18ac659dc6cabf7e543b7b2b2904ddedcf594597
tree2f2bdafb220e9b8bf437b17792721ec753325921
parent96a699c06525f25edc65bc56a47fa66c6d3a91c0
Merged revisions 182281 via svnmerge from
https://origsvn.digium.com/svn/asterisk/branches/1.4

........
  r182281 | dvossel | 2009-03-16 12:47:42 -0500 (Mon, 16 Mar 2009) | 7 lines

  Randomize IAX2 encryption padding

  The 16-32 byte random padding at the beginning of an encrypted IAX2 frame turns out to not be all that random at all.  This patch calls ast_random to fill the padding buffer with random data.  The padding is randomized at the beginning of every encrypted call and for every encrypted retransmit frame.

  Review: http://reviewboard.digium.com/r/193/
........

git-svn-id: https://origsvn.digium.com/svn/asterisk/trunk@182282 65c4cc65-6c06-0410-ace0-fbb531ad65f3
channels/chan_iax2.c